
Frequently Asked Questions about Wi-Fi
The district has two primary Wi-Fi networks: 1) BAPS_GUEST and 2) BAPS_GUEST_STAFF:
BAPS_GUEST
Students, parents and visitors who would like to connect to the internet via their personal laptop, tablet or mobile device should use BAPS_GUEST Wi-Fi.
It is recommended to shut down and restart the device before connecting.
If asked, “trust” the network.
No user ID or password is required, however, this option requires the end user to agree to terms and conditions.
Access/Restrictions
Internet access only
Child Information Protection Act (CIPA) compliant
Access to the district’s internal local area network is restricted for security/virus protection purposes
Limited Bandwidth - performance may be slower
Please note: The district does not manage, secure or support an employee’s personally owned device.
BAPS_GUEST_STAFF
Staff who would like to connect to the internet via their personal laptop, tablet or mobile device should use BAPS_GUEST_STAFF Wi-Fi.
Requires a Broken Arrow Public Schools user ID and password
Access/Restrictions
Internet access only
Access to the district’s internal local area network is restricted for security/virus protection purposes
Not intended for student use and not Child Information Protection Act (CIPA) compliant
Bandwidth is not limited.
